Output 601698789f3850f2e076b2808281d063b304c65ec5df1276c3cb4e75a5250993:24

value
5074353
script pubkey
OP_0 OP_PUSHBYTES_20 f8f57f3a7a402973598069256c5b24b8304e9ab1
address
bc1qlr6h7wn6gq5hxkvqdyjkckeyhqcyax43jmanzw
transaction
601698789f3850f2e076b2808281d063b304c65ec5df1276c3cb4e75a5250993
spent
true